My Buying Guides on Lightning Digital Av Adapter Ipad
What I Look for First
When I shop for a Lightning Digital AV Adapter for iPad, I first make sure it is compatible with my exact iPad model. I also check whether I need it for mirroring my screen, watching videos on a TV, or giving presentations. Knowing my main use helps me avoid buying the wrong adapter.
Compatibility Matters Most
I always confirm that the adapter works with the Lightning port on my iPad. Since not every iPad supports the same accessories, I look at the product details carefully. I also make sure my TV or projector has an HDMI port, because this adapter is meant to connect to HDMI displays.
Video and Audio Quality
For me, picture and sound quality are very important. I prefer an adapter that supports clear Full HD output so my movies, slides, and photos look sharp on a bigger screen. I also check that it carries audio properly, so I do not need extra cables.
Build Quality and Durability
I like an adapter that feels sturdy and well-made. Since I may plug and unplug it often, I look for strong connectors and a cable that does not wear out quickly. A durable adapter saves me money in the long run.
Ease of Use
I prefer an adapter that works without complicated setup. In my experience, the best ones are simple: I connect the Lightning end to my iPad and the HDMI end to my display, and it works right away. I avoid products that require too many extra steps.
Portability
If I travel or move between rooms often, I want an adapter that is small and easy to carry. A compact design fits nicely in my bag and makes it convenient for meetings, classes, or entertainment on the go.
Price vs Value
I do not always choose the cheapest option. Instead, I compare price with quality, compatibility, and reliability. A slightly higher price is worth it to me if the adapter performs better and lasts longer.
Reviews and Brand Trust
Before I buy, I read customer reviews to see how the adapter performs in real use. I pay attention to comments about connection stability, picture quality, and durability. I also trust brands that have a good reputation for Apple accessories.
